Surface Treatment Options
| Surface Finish |
Characteristics and Application |
| NO.2B |
Better surface brightness and flatness than NO.2D. Through special surface treatment to improve mechanical properties, nearly satisfies comprehensive uses. |
| NO.1 |
Surface finished by heat treatment and pickling or corresponding processes after hot rolling. |
| NO.4 |
Polished with abrasive belt of grit #150-#180, better brightness with discontinuous coarse striations. Used for bathtubs, building ornaments, electrical appliances, kitchen utensils, and food processing equipment. |
| HL |
Polished with abrasive belt of grit #150-#320 on NO.4 finish with continuous streaks. Mainly used for building ornaments, elevators, building doors, and frontal plates. |
| BA |
Cold rolled, bright annealed and skin-passed. Excellent brightness and good reflexivity like mirror. Suitable for kitchen apparatus and ornaments. |
| 8K |
Excellent brightness and preferred reflexivity, can be used as mirror. |
Chemical Composition
C: ≤0.08, Si: ≤1.0, Mn: ≤2.0, Cr: 18.0~20.0, Ni: 8.0~10.0, S: ≤0.03, P: ≤0.045
Physical Properties
| Property |
Value |
Property |
Value |
| Tensile strength σb (MPa) |
≥ 520 |
Specific heat capacity (0~100°C, KJ/kgK) |
0.50 |
| Yield strength σ0.2 (MPa) |
≥ 205 |
Thermal conductivity (W/m·K) |
16.3 (100°C), 21.5 (500°C) |
| Elongation δ5 (%) |
≥ 40 |
Linear expansion coefficient |
17.2 (0~100°C), 18.4 (0~500°C) |
| Section shrinkage ψ (%) |
≥ 60 |
Resistivity (20°C, 10⁻⁶ Ω·m) |
0.73 |
| Hardness |
≤ 187HB; ≤ 90HRB; ≤ 200HV |
Longitudinal elastic modulus (20°C, KN/mm²) |
193 |
| Melting point (°C) |
1398 ~ 1454 |

Corrosion Resistance
Stainless steel's resistance to corrosion and staining, low maintenance requirements, and familiar luster make it an ideal material for many applications. The alloy is used in cookware, cutlery, household hardware, surgical instruments, major appliances, industrial equipment, and as an automotive and construction material in large buildings. It is particularly suitable for commercial kitchens and food processing plants, as it can be steam-cleaned and sterilized without needing paint or other surface finishes.
Applications
- Food preparation equipment, especially in chloride environments
- Chemical processing equipment
- Laboratory benches and equipment
- Rubber, plastics, pulp & paper machinery
- Pollution control equipment
- Boat fittings, valves and pump trim
